A world of stories came to life at Charles A. Reinhard Early Childhood Center as Christopher and Lorraine Agostino brought their “Bodacious Books – Nature’s Tales” show to the students. During the PTA-sponsored Parents as Reading Partners kickoff assembly, audience members participated in the “Have You Read It?” game, which featured questions about different books ranging from timeless tales to modern classics. The culminating event of the program featured “Home in the Sky,” a classic folktale about the sun, moon and ocean, in which student volunteers helped to create an ocean full of life.
PARP is a collaborative effort among parents, staff and community to build a reading partnership between the home and the school, and encourages parents to read with their children for at least 15 minutes per day. This year’s PARP is themed “Under the Sea” and will culminate in a schoolwide carnival in April.
